Role:

Serves members and potential members with account transactions, new accounts, consumer loans and all account/member service-related matters.

Essential Functions & Responsibilities:

-

Answers questions concerning membership eligibility and benefits from prospective members. Interviews and assists members with new accounts/suffixes, trusts, guardianships, IRAs, certificates, safe deposit boxes and all ancillary products. Assists members with other services including, but not limited to affidavits, disputes, notaries, card services and deceased accounts.

-

Processes loan requests and makes recommendations and cross-sells after prudent review of members' application, credit bureau report and financial standing. Reviews credit report with member, explaining score and gathering explanations needed to support loan decision. Counsels members on alternate solutions when appropriate.

-

Promotes, explains and cross-sells Credit Union products and services in order to assist members in meeting their financial goals. Encourages and assists members with enrollment in electronic services and refers members to Eglin Wealth Management. Meets established credit union goals.

-

Performs teller transactions including, but not limited to deposits, withdrawals, Line of Credit add-ons, MasterCard payments and credit card advances, check cashing/processing, IRA contributions, Shared Branch transactions, money order sales, and US Savings Bonds redemptions. Assists with general maintenance and balancing ITMs and Coinstar machines.

-

Performs other job related duties as assigned.

Eglin Federal Credit Union

Eglin Federal Credit Union was chartered in 1954 and is a not-for-profit, member-owned financial institution, federally regulated by the National Credit Union Administration. Membership includes military (active, retired, reserves and veterans), civil service and US Government affiliations on Eglin Air Force Base, Hurlburt Field, Duke Field, Camp Rudder and 7th Special Forces Group. Membership includes anyone who lives, works, worships or attends school within our Geographic Field of Membership and anyone who is related to or lives with an Eglin FCU member. Membership also includes over 900 Select Employee Groups in Okaloosa, Santa Rosa, Walton, Escambia, FL counties and Escambia County, AL.
